S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a sitter for doggy day care in Appling on Rover as of Jun 2025 was about $30 per day,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dog’s needs.
As of Jun 2025, 138 sitters provided doggy day care in Appling.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ect sitter near you. As a reminder, sitters offering doggy day care jo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ple sitters about your booking. Typically, 97% of Appling sitters offering doggy day care respond in under an hour.
Sitters who provide doggy day care in Appling have an average of 17 years of experience. Sitters offering doggy day care with repeat customers have an average of 4 repeat clients. Appling doggy day care sitters are happy to take care of your dog while you’re at work or unavailable for the day. Book a one-time visit, or set up a regular rhythm with your favorite Appling sitter. Drop off your dog at the sitter’s home and rest easy knowing they’ll get frequent potty breaks, plenty of playtime, and lots of love. Doggy day care is great for:
- Puppies and high-energy dogs
- Dogs with special needs, including seniors
- Pet parents who work long hours
- Dogs with separation anxiety
